Report: Liverpool determined to swoop for £42m transfer following development at Man United

Liverpool are reportedly determined to win the race for the transfer of Bournemouth left-back Milos Kerkez this summer.

This comes as it also looks like Manchester United have cooled their interest in the Hungary international after looking at him in January, according to TEAMtalk.

Kerkez has shone at Bournemouth this season, establishing himself as one of the finest young full-backs in the game, and it’s no surprise to see plenty of interest in him ahead of this summer.

Still, with Man Utd signing Patrick Dorgu at left-back in January, it now seems they’ve cooled their interest in Kerkez, which could be a big opportunity for Liverpool.

TEAMtalk suggest the Merseyside giants are now eager to ensure they win the race for Kerkez, who could cost around £42million.

Milos Kerkez to Liverpool now the most likely transfer outcome?

Milos Kerkez in action for AFC Bournemouth (Photo by Charlie Crowhurst/Getty Images)

One imagines Kerkez could have been a fine option for United, but the arrival of Dorgu probably means they won’t spend big on another left-back anytime soon, as they have so many other areas of their squad which also need strengthening.

Liverpool, however, look like they’d really benefit from bringing in Kerkez, with the 21-year-old looking like an ideal long-term replacement for the ageing Andrew Robertson.

Robertson has remained a key player for LFC this season, but there have been some signs that he might now be past his best.

Kerkez looks more than capable of stepping into that role and becoming a key player for a big club like Liverpool, so this will be an intriguing story to watch in the weeks and months ahead.

Bournemouth have had a fine season so could struggle to hold on to other key players this summer, with Antoine Semenyo being eyed by Tottenham, while Dean Huijsen is on the radar of several top clubs.
